-
start
(clazz, queue, objects, qname, attrs, ns_map)[source]¶ Start element notification receiver.
Build and queue the XmlNode for the starting element and emits and propagate the event to subclasses.

-
end
(queue, objects, qname, text, tail)[source]¶ End element notification receiver.
Pop the last XmlNode from the queue and use it to build and return the resulting object tree with its text and tail content. Propagate the event to subclasses.
